Addressing Overload in Marketing Automation Systems

Contextualizing Marketing Automation Overload

Marketing automation has evolved from its initial promise as a streamlined tool for scaling marketing efforts to a complex and cumbersome system that many organizations struggle to manage effectively. This transition often leads to inefficiencies, resulting in diminished trust and performance issues within the automation stack. As organizations add workflows to accommodate various marketing initiatives, the cumulative complexity can lead to an environment where launching campaigns becomes increasingly difficult and unpredictable. Consequently, teams may seek to circumvent the automation system, undermining its intended purpose and efficiency.

Advantages of a Systematic Approach

  • Reduced Redundancy: By employing standardized templates for common marketing activities, organizations can minimize the creation of duplicate workflows. This leads to a more streamlined operation and less confusion among team members.
  • Enhanced Consistency: Centralizing lifecycle management and lead routing ensures that all leads are evaluated based on uniform criteria, which improves the quality of leads and reduces discrepancies across campaigns.
  • Improved Data Management: Utilizing external tools for data normalization and management ensures that campaigns operate on standardized and clean information, thus simplifying the segmentation process and reducing errors.
  • Increased Agility: A well-structured automation system allows marketing teams to launch new campaigns with greater speed and reliability, as they can leverage existing workflows rather than reinventing the wheel for every initiative.
  • Restored Trust in Automation: When marketing automation systems function consistently and predictably, confidence in their capabilities is restored, allowing teams to focus on strategy rather than troubleshooting.

However, it is crucial to acknowledge potential limitations, such as the initial time and resource investment required to restructure existing automation systems. Organizations may face resistance to change from team members accustomed to their current processes, which can complicate the transition to a more systematic approach.

Future Implications of AI in Marketing Automation

The future of marketing automation is closely intertwined with advancements in artificial intelligence (AI). As AI technology continues to evolve, it holds the potential to further enhance the effectiveness of marketing automation by enabling more sophisticated data analysis, predictive modeling, and personalized customer interactions. AI can streamline workflows through intelligent automation, allowing marketers to focus on strategic initiatives rather than operational tasks. Moreover, AI can facilitate real-time adjustments to campaigns based on performance data, thereby improving responsiveness and relevance in marketing efforts.
